Why did you join?

I was keen to meet and network with other women in the City. I was also interested in learning to become a better public speaker.

I had been a Fund Manager and Senior Equity Analyst working in Global Financial Markets in Sydney, Australia. Shortly after relocating to London, my role was made redundant. Following a period of reflection, I decided to embark on a second career. I retrained to become an Executive Coach and Executive Team Facilitator, mainly working with financial services companies.

How long have you been on the management team?
I was appointed the Manager of the 2008 Personal Excellence Programme in May 2007. I was appointed Vice President in February 2011.
What does your current WIBF role involve?

I became President on the 13th June 2011.
I focus on the formulation of strategy, corporate relationships, being a sounding board for the Management Committee and providing insight from my previous role as an Executive Vice President in the Funds Management industry.
